Monday 21 November 2011

Canadian football league (CFL) is the NFL version of football which is placed on Canadian soil. The Current CFL season is about to close with the final game being played between BC Lions and Winnipeg Bombers in Vancouver, the home town of BC Lions. The favourable team to win this game is BC lions as they have won 11 of their last 12 games.

No comments:

Post a Comment